#1121dd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1121dd is composed of 6.7% red, 12.9% green and 86.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92.3% cyan, 85.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 235.3 degrees, a saturation of 85.7% and a lightness of 46.7%. #1121dd color hex could be obtained by blending #2242ff with #0000bb. Closest websafe color is: #0033cc.

#1121dd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1121dd has RGB values of R:17, G:33, B:221 and CMYK values of C:0.92, M:0.85, Y:0,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 1122781.
